Comprehending Robotic Vacuum Cleaners
Robotic vacuum cleaners are self-governing cleaning gadgets designed to carry out basic floor cleaning tasks. They operate using a combination of sensors, video cameras, and expert system, which allow them to browse spaces while avoiding obstacles and guaranteeing comprehensive cleaning.
How Robotic Vacuum Cleaners Work
At the core of a robotic vacuum's operation are numerous key elements:
ComponentDescriptionSensing unitsThese help the vacuum find challenges and browse around furnishings, stairs, and other dangers. Different models utilize different sensor technologies, such as infrared and ultrasonic.Mapping TechnologyAdvanced designs use simultaneous localization and mapping (SLAM) technology to produce a map of the area, budget robot vacuum enabling more effective cleaning courses and coverage.Vacuum MechanismRobotic vacuums typically use a combination of brushes and suction to get dirt and debris. Some models feature HEPA filters for trapping irritants.Recharge SystemThe majority of designs have a self-docking function that allows them to immediately go back to their charging stations when battery levels are low.Kinds Of Robotic Vacuum Cleaners

While robotic vacuum cleaners offer many benefits, they are not without their challenges. Here are some common problems to consider:

Navigational Limitations: Not all designs browse well in complicated spaces or around intricate furniture plans, which can result in missed locations.

Upkeep Requirements: Regular cleaning of the vacuum's brushes and filters is necessary for optimal efficiency. Without proper upkeep, efficiency can decrease.

Preliminary Cost: High-quality robotic vacuums might feature a significant cost compared to traditional vacuums, which might discourage some consumers.

Battery Life: Depending on the size of the home and the cleaning path, battery life can be a constraint for bigger areas that require extended cleaning sessions.
